强化学习算法在人工智能中的决策与规划.pptxVIP

强化学习算法在人工智能中的决策与规划.pptx

  1. 1、本文档共23页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

强化学习算法在人工智能中的决策与规划

强化学习算法概述

强化学习算法在决策中的应用

强化学习算法在规划中的应用

强化学习算法的未来发展与展望

结论

强化学习算法概述

强化学习算法是一种通过与环境交互,基于试错学习的机器学习算法。

强化学习强调在环境中采取行动以获得最大化的累积奖励,具有延迟回报的特点,适用于解决连续决策问题。

特点

定义

03

值函数

值函数用于评估在给定状态下采取某行动的好坏,是智能体对环境的认知。

01

智能体与环境交互

智能体通过与环境交互,接收状态和奖励信号,根据策略选择行动,并更新自身的知识库。

02

策略

策略定义了在给定状态下应采取的行动,是强化学习的核心。

强化学习算法在游戏AI领域中广泛应用于实现游戏角色的决策和策略。

游戏AI

强化学习算法可用于训练机器人根据环境变化自主决策和调整行为。

机器人控制

强化学习算法在自动驾驶领域中用于实现车辆的路径规划和避障等功能。

自动驾驶

强化学习算法可用于实现自然语言处理任务,如对话系统和机器翻译等。

自然语言处理

强化学习算法在决策中的应用

强化学习算法通过与环境的交互,学习如何在给定状态下采取最优的行动,以最大化累积奖励。

强化学习模型主要包括状态、动作和奖励三个要素,通过这三者之间的关系来建立决策模型。

常见的强化学习算法有Q-learning、SARSA、DeepQ-network(DQN)、PolicyGradientMethods等。

01

02

03

游戏AI

在游戏领域,强化学习算法被广泛应用于AI决策,如围棋、扑克等。通过与游戏环境的交互,AI能够学习如何制定最优的策略,以战胜人类玩家。

机器人控制

强化学习被广泛应用于机器人控制中,如自动驾驶汽车、无人机等。通过与环境的交互,机器人能够学习如何最优地控制自身的运动,以实现目标。

推荐系统

在推荐系统中,强化学习被用于为用户推荐感兴趣的内容,通过学习用户的历史行为和反馈,系统能够逐渐优化推荐策略,提高推荐效果。

优势

强化学习能够从环境中自主学习最优策略,无需显式的先验知识;能够处理高维度、连续的状态和动作空间;能够处理复杂的、不确定的环境。

挑战

强化学习需要大量的交互才能收敛到最优策略,计算和时间成本较高;对于复杂任务,可能需要设计合适的奖励函数;在某些情况下,可能存在策略不稳定的问题。

强化学习算法在规划中的应用

利用强化学习算法训练机器人,使其能够在复杂环境中自主规划最优路径。

机器人路径规划

通过强化学习算法优化电力系统的调度,提高电力系统的稳定性和效率。

电力系统调度

优势

能够处理大规模、高维度的状态和行动空间;能够处理连续状态和行动空间;能够处理不完全信息的情况。

挑战

训练时间长,需要大量的数据和计算资源;难以找到合适的奖励函数,奖励函数的设计对学习效果影响很大;在某些情况下可能存在过度拟合的问题。

强化学习算法的未来发展与展望

深度强化学习

结合深度学习技术,提高强化学习算法对复杂环境的感知和理解能力,增强决策的准确性和稳定性。

利用强化学习算法优化机器人运动控制和任务执行,提高机器人的自主性和适应性。

机器人控制

游戏AI

自动驾驶

自然语言处理

强化学习算法在游戏AI领域的应用将更加广泛,能够实现更加智能和有趣的对手行为。

结合深度强化学习和传感器融合技术,实现更加安全和高效的自动驾驶系统。

利用强化学习优化对话系统和机器翻译等自然语言处理任务,提高语言理解和生成的质量。

结论

强化学习算法在人工智能领域中扮演着重要的角色,尤其在决策与规划方面。通过与环境的交互,强化学习算法能够使智能体自主地学习到最优的行为策略,从而在复杂的环境中实现高效的决策和规划。

强化学习算法适用于各种场景,如机器人控制、自动驾驶、游戏AI等,能够解决传统方法难以处理的复杂问题。

强化学习算法面临的主要挑战包括收敛速度慢、难以找到最优解、对环境的建模误差以及过度拟合等问题。

为了克服这些局限性,研究者们提出了各种改进方法,如使用深度学习技术来增强感知能力、采用集成学习等方法来提高泛化能力、以及使用近似动态规划等方法来加速收敛等。

随着技术的不断进步和研究的深入,强化学习算法在人工智能领域的应用前景越来越广阔。

未来,强化学习算法有望在更多的领域得到应用,如医疗、金融、物流等,为人类带来更多的便利和创新。同时,随着与其他技术的结合,如与机器视觉、语音识别等技术结合,强化学习算法的应用潜力将得到进一步挖掘。

感谢观看

THANKS

文档评论(0)

Mylover1994 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档